Kobe Bryant's Killer Instinct

 
There may be no better finisher in the NBA than Lakers guard Kobe Bryant.  Outside of Cleveland’s LeBron James, Bryant is the best fourth quarter player in the league.  As a game comes to a close, there’s no question you want the ball in his hands—unless of course you’re playing against him.   Yet, Bryant made possibly his best case for an MVP in a game in which he did not attempt a single fourth quarter shot.  No rebounds, no assists, no steals.   In fact Bryant didn’t play a single minute in the fourth quarter of Sunday’s win against Seattle.   But this was an example of the leadership he shows on a nightly basis.     With just over four minutes to go in the third quarter the Lakers led by 31, with Bryant and Sonics guard Mickael Gelabale fighting for a rebound.  Gelabale won the struggle and secured the ball, but Bryant believed he had been fouled.   After not getting a call, Bryant let referee ...
